27 As Jesus went on from there, two blind men followed him, calling out, “Have mercy on us, Son of David!”
27 As Jesus went on from there, two blind men followed him, calling out, “Have mercy on us, Son of David!”
The fact they called him the son of David, lets us know that they believed that he was actually the Messiah, which would have infuriated the pharisee's... now if you read in the English translation, calling out... the greek word means to cry with an animalistic cry...same word used in rev 22, when talking about a woman screaming out in labor during childbirth... a scream I have heard 7 times in my life.... men, some of you know what I am talking about... you know what this is like... these men have heard what Jesus has been doing and they are desperate.. they're following him…
28 When he had gone indoors, the blind men came to him, and he asked them, “Do you believe that I am able to do this?” “Yes, Lord,” they replied.
29 Then he touched their eyes and said, “According to your faith let it be done to you”;
30 and their sight was restored. Jesus warned them sternly, “See that no one knows about this.”
28 When (Jesus) had gone indoors, so there is no indication that he wanted to stop to hear them...the blind men came to him, and he asked them, “Do you believe that I am able to do this?” “Yes, Lord,” they replied. 29 Then he touched their eyes and said, “According to your faith let it be done to you”; 30 and their sight was restored. Matthew 9:27-30
It was according to their faith; Not according to social standing, income, ref, good works—faith.

What is the biggest hindrance of faith? (Worry, Doubt, Fear)
The familiar is the enemy of faith: Accepting what is—could be.
Always been blind. Headaches. Struggled financially. Avg student.
Dated wrong type. Bad relationship with dad, Spiritual doubts.
Takes faith to step away from familiar.

Do you believe he can answer? The churchy thing to do is just say yes... but our actions and our words betray us.... because our actions and our words do not line up... in fact we say things like
All we can do now is pray! God likes that... you've tried everything else and all you have left is me?
Deer panteth…ugly. Water is all that will do it
Question... in last seven days what have you been praying for faithfully everyday? Not much?
What you pray about faithfully shows what you believe about God... it shows that you don’t believe God is active... don't believe he is involved…
If you pray about big things it shows that you believe God is involved... or say it this way...
The size of your request reveals the strength of your faith. I used to love the saying, if people don’t laugh when you tell them your god sized prayer requests you’re probably not praying big enough.
